Output 51012ba6db857509c58507170a63d41809191aecf6726847ea19ade7cab9f169:0

value
585942
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619a936340c107a474828485730e0312ae7f0f67 OP_EQUAL
address
3Ab6eG84VJMFzpcqYxe8tAcSNZ6Qe5sDgc
transaction
51012ba6db857509c58507170a63d41809191aecf6726847ea19ade7cab9f169
spent
true